码迷,mamicode.com
首页 >  
搜索关键字:multiset    ( 463个结果
zoj 3844
省赛热身,一道水题 n个数,n<=10,每次取出最大数和最小数,然后把这两个数替换为max-min,直到最后相等的时候,输出剩余的那一个数,如果不可能,输出Nooooooo! 开始我认为,这个问题每次回减小一个数或者消掉一个数,永远不可能发生循环,用想借助multiset的自动排序,来快速完成,结果 ...
分类:其他好文   时间:2016-05-03 10:39:05    阅读次数:143
C++中STL常用容器的区别(转)
我们常用到的STL容器有vector、list、deque、map、multimap、set和multiset,它们究竟有何区别,各自的优缺点是什么,为了更好的扬长避短,提高程序性能,在使用之前需要我们了解清楚。 verctor vector类似于C语言中的数组,它维护一段连续的内存空间,具有固定的 ...
分类:编程语言   时间:2016-04-26 19:05:50    阅读次数:217
set/multiset_01
按序排列 不能指定插入位置 红黑树变体 不可以直接存取元素(即 无[?]/at(?)操作) 不可以直接修改元素值(用 先删除后添加的方式,达到相同效果) A、头尾 添加/移除 B、随机存取 C、数据存取 1、构造函数 1.1、默认构造函数 ==> 无参构造函数 1.2、必定需要 复制构造函数 :se ...
分类:其他好文   时间:2016-04-20 13:16:18    阅读次数:124
set 和hash_set和海量数据的处理问题
什么样的结构决定其什么样的性质,因为set/map/multiset/multimap都是基于RB-tree之上,所以有自动排序功能, 而hash_set/hash_map/hash_multiset/hash_multimap都是基于hashtable之上,所以不含有自动排序功能,至于加个前缀mu ...
分类:其他好文   时间:2016-04-20 13:05:08    阅读次数:274
STL set,map
一.set和multisetset, multiset, map, multimap内部元素有序排列,新元素插入的位置取决于它的值,查找速度快。除了各容器都有的函数外,还支持以下成员函数:find: 查找等于某个值 的元素(x小于y和y小于x同时不成立即为相等)lower_bound : 查找某个下 ...
分类:其他好文   时间:2016-03-31 23:20:14    阅读次数:423
Item 26: 避免对universal引用进行重载
本文翻译自《effective modern C++》,由于水平有限,故无法保证翻译完全正确,欢迎指出错误。谢谢! 如果你需要写一个以名字作为参数,并记录下当前日期和时间的函数,在函数中还要把名字添加到全局的数据结构中去的话。你可能会想出看起来像这样的一个函数:std::multiset name; // 全局数据结构void logAndAdd(co...
分类:其他好文   时间:2016-03-28 00:09:24    阅读次数:185
c++关联容器
1.关联容器介绍 关联容器中的元素是按关键字来保存和访问的。两个主要的关联容器类型是map和set。map中元素是关键字-值对。set中每个元素只包含一个关键字。允许重复关键字的容器为multimap和multiset。无序的在前面加上unorder_ 2.使用关联容器 使用map://相当于  人
分类:编程语言   时间:2016-03-13 06:13:55    阅读次数:186
pat1057 stack
超时算法,利用2的特殊性,用2个multiset来维护。单个multiset维护没法立即找到中位数。 其实也可以只用1个multiset,用一个中位指针,++,--来维护中位数。 #include<iostream> #include<stdio.h> #include<math.h> #inclu
分类:其他好文   时间:2016-03-08 08:07:39    阅读次数:180
UVA11136Hoax or what( multiset的应用)
题目链接 题意:n天,每天往一个箱子里放m个数,放完之后取最大的Max和最小的min做差,并把这两个数去掉,求n天之后的和 multiset 和 set的原理是相似的,multiset可以存多个相同的数,而set都是唯一的,同时都是从小到大排列 set容器的总结 set还有lower_bound(x
分类:其他好文   时间:2016-03-05 13:01:40    阅读次数:147
stl的集合set——安迪的第一个字典(摘)
set就是数学上的集合——每个元素最多只出现一次,和sort一样,自定义类型也可以构造set,但同样必须定义“小于”运算符 (ps:multiset是允许有重复数据的集合) set不支持随机访问,必须要使用迭代器去访问。 begin() 返回指向第一个元素的迭代器clear() 清除所有元素coun
分类:其他好文   时间:2016-03-01 18:58:28    阅读次数:120
463条   上一页 1 ... 26 27 28 29 30 ... 47 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!